2 Transmission Not Engage problem of the 2007 Chrysler Pt Cruiser

Failure Date: 05/05/2010

Tl-the contact owns a 2007 Chrysler Pt Cruiser. The contact stated that while driving at an unknown speeds attempting to shift, the shift lever failed to engage into gear without warning. The vehicle was taken to an independent mechanic. The technician diagnosed that the gear shift lever was lose and needed to be tighten. The vehicle was repaired but several years later the failure recurred. The manufacturer was made aware of the failure. The vehicle was not repaired. The failure mileage was 30,000. Pm.

3 Transmission Not Engage problem of the 2001 Chrysler Pt Cruiser

Failure Date: 06/22/2005

I was travelling east on the 91 freeway in los angeles at about 5:10pm on Wednesday, June 22, 2005. I was in very heavy traffic travelling at about 35 miles per hour when the (automatic) transmission disengaged. There was no unusual noise preceding the disengagement except that the engine revved, of course. Fortunately, I was in the right-hand lane approaching the bellflower offramp. The car rolled to a stop near the end of the offramp in the middle of traffic. I had to have the car towed to donavee Chrysler in placentia, CA. We took delivery of the car on may 27, 2001 and it only has 37,230 miles on it. The service department told me that the car was out of warranty and that it would cost $850 just to remove the transmission before they could even begin to determine what went wrong - parts and repairs will be extra.
